Portage is a package management system used by Gentoo Linux
# ChangeLog for app-crypt/steghide
# Copyright 2000-2008 Gentoo Foundation; Distributed under the GPL v2
# $Header: /var/cvsroot/gentoo-x86/app-crypt/steghide/ChangeLog,v 1.15 2008/05/13 20:42:48 drac Exp $
13 May 2008; Samuli Suominen
+files/steghide-0.5.1-gcc43.patch, -files/fix-libtool-invocation.patch,
steghide-0.5.1.ebuild:
Fix building with GCC 4.3 wrt #221129, thanks to Peter Alfredsen.
12 May 2007; Ryan Hill
files/steghide-0.5.1-gcc4.patch, metadata.xml:
Fix GCC 4.1 build error. Bug #178134 by Jochen Schlick.
16 Aug 2006; Jon Hood
Stable on amd64, bug #143891. Thanks postmodern
27 Apr 2006; Alec Warner
Fixing duff SHA256 digests: Bug # 131293
10 Mar 2006; Mark Loeser
+files/steghide-0.5.1-gcc4.patch, steghide-0.5.1.ebuild:
Fix compilation with gcc-4; bug #106615
14 Nov 2005; Michael Hanselmann
Stable on ppc. See bug #111790.
19 Aug 2005; Luis Medinas
Added ~amd64 keywords.
08 Jul 2005; David Holm
Added to ~ppc.
29 Mar 2005; Marcelo Goes
+files/steghide-0.5.1-gcc34.patch, steghide-0.5.1.ebuild:
Adding patch so that steghide can be compiled with gcc-3.4. The patch is taken
from Debian and can be found in bug 274184 in their bug tracking system. This
fixes our bug 83840. Thanks to Thomas Beinicke
reporting the bug.
30 Jul 2004; Tony Vroon
+files/fix-libtool-invocation.patch, steghide-0.5.1.ebuild:
Fix libtool invocation. Closes bug #52470.
16 Feb 2004; John Davis
marking stable for x86
*steghide-0.5.1 (09 Dec 2003)
09 Dec 2003; zhen
initial import, thanks to Eric Harney
bugzilla.
AUX steghide-0.5.1-gcc34.patch 1382 RMD160 aa39da995620f3e74881c1f66ed93291850d08d6 SHA1 7cdf517dda11ca57d3d0aa2377cb97858818f700 SHA256 0fb9315bb2aa910d55f8c3ff0d93498f93e8327901e77e0ef64f55493d885f1d
AUX steghide-0.5.1-gcc4.patch 1969 RMD160 0ad63bf95da30fec6fe501f8f65d049affca03ea SHA1 bf8be70b2fb763f4db4646f28ffaf52331ff2ced SHA256 bcc1f7709c2c9912006a96ed701b1c6af919281c098fde1ec0bd74a013909ea7
AUX steghide-0.5.1-gcc43.patch 10444 RMD160 e191cd5f32bafebdd088f133c0a0e76e8d7ee7b6 SHA1 31ad77e6dc1012fe79377c2b6b65059081fbb594 SHA256 a2039ea4b4628c5738aca57549e97a81b41c9bf050ee5a0e9c61a0885853d5e4
DIST steghide-0.5.1.tar.bz2 392761 RMD160 b40448baf46b16e6131a30b7e07d14c4f61db15a SHA1 b741dffbb5c3d0b2d13eebec1b083fc50f974b68 SHA256 a2c7f879a3e22860879889106cc49e486000653f81448264affa0fd616a47da1
EBUILD steghide-0.5.1.ebuild 995 RMD160 bce633d4a63e45c769704e32f9f2ee6ed1be0bdf SHA1 d7711b6927f4bfe79a8e3d296cae5b10f366f7f2 SHA256 3ea207fe4c25f39fba20a1161f305762fc2189868f3d6a412f822c70c2093772
MISC ChangeLog 2088 RMD160 04c17999793d5ac97545a9f9d06298873b4e751e SHA1 3fc3cfc0b4283197201498b553f738d6b3cd2a4b SHA256 379d709c6fc9f8a32df20166b01a909935209b5801c40bf59d981c664080cbca
MISC metadata.xml 236 RMD160 92f49f8275e75caf57b88a3172d5204eaa4e33ae SHA1 dd1a8550a514e55ab0ed6190ab4794bb090994f8 SHA256 56075995f83836ae824c7cb01931b98d6745f6d5a7764299c8262e801486b829
# Copyright 1999-2008 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
# $Header: /var/cvsroot/gentoo-x86/app-crypt/steghide/steghide-0.5.1.ebuild,v 1.12 2008/05/13 20:42:48 drac Exp $
inherit autotools eutils
DESCRIPTION="A steganography program which hides data in various media files"
HOMEPAGE="http://steghide.sourceforge.net/"
SRC_URI="mirror://sourceforge/${PN}/${P}.tar.bz2"
LICENSE="GPL-2"
SLOT="0"
KEYWORDS="amd64 ppc x86"
IUSE="debug"
DEPEND=">=app-crypt/mhash-0.8.18-r1
>=dev-libs/libmcrypt-2.5.7
>=media-libs/jpeg-6b-r3
>=sys-libs/zlib-1.1.4-r2"
src_unpack(){
unpack ${A}
cd "${S}"
epatch "${FILESDIR}"/${P}-gcc34.patch \
"${FILESDIR}"/${P}-gcc4.patch \
"${FILESDIR}"/${P}-gcc43.patch
eautoreconf
}
src_compile() {
econf $(use_enable debug)
emake LIBTOOL="$(type -p libtool)" || die "emake failed."
}
src_install() {
emake DESTDIR="${D}" docdir="/usr/share/doc/${PF}" install \
|| die "emake install failed."
prepalldocs
}